Calyx is very similiar to Kuja, in that both fear death and both know death will come for them. Though while Kuju goes the whole If I have to die, so do you route, Calyx just decides that life is miserable and not worth anything and wants to 'ascend' everyone he can. I think its why hes compelling. He can straight up murder someone, but in his eyes its fine because they were suffering and going to die anyway. And he can just bring them back if he has their memories and data.
Kuja's complexity was similiar as he wasnt convinced he was even alive to begin with but also feared death immensely.
Calyx's fear of death is very similiar in that he has faced death, he knows its intimately after being hounded by it for a long time. Hes basically a child illequiped to deal with his own reality.
I really hope they keep him around and use him well as he has protential for a lot of development depending how they decide to use him. Straigt off the bat they could make him go full Cray Cray and desperate to just keep living and unwilling or unable to see how what hes doing is wrong (kind of like Vauthry) Or they could have him realise and come to terms with and atone, almost like Kuja at the end 9, though its not a redemption, after everything Kuja does gain some understanding.
